Coleman Rugged XL 700 Lumens LED Lantern User Manual

Model: 2000020936

Introduction

The Coleman Rugged XL 700 Lumens LED Lantern is designed to provide reliable illumination for outdoor activities, power outages, and general home use. This lantern features durable LED technology, two light settings, and a robust, water-resistant construction for dependable performance in various environments.

Setup

Battery Installation (D-Cell Batteries)

  1. Ensure the lantern is turned off.
  2. Twist the base of the lantern counter-clockwise to unlock and remove it.
  3. Insert four (4) D-cell batteries into the battery compartment, ensuring correct polarity (+/-) as indicated inside the compartment.
  4. Replace the base by aligning the tabs and twisting clockwise until securely locked.

CPX 6 Rechargeable Cartridge Installation (Sold Separately)

  1. Ensure the lantern is turned off.
  2. Twist the base of the lantern counter-clockwise to unlock and remove it.
  3. Insert a charged Coleman CPX 6 rechargeable cartridge into the compartment.
  4. Replace the base by aligning the tabs and twisting clockwise until securely locked.

Operating Instructions

Turning On/Off and Adjusting Brightness

  1. Locate the rotary switch on the front of the lantern's base.
  2. Rotate the switch clockwise to turn the lantern on.
  3. Continue rotating the switch clockwise to cycle through the brightness settings:
    • Low Setting: Provides 140 lumens for extended runtime.
    • High Setting: Provides 700 lumens for maximum brightness.
  4. Rotate the switch counter-clockwise until it clicks into the 'OFF' position to turn the lantern off.

Using the Bail Handle

The integrated bail handle allows for easy carrying and hanging of the lantern. Simply lift the handle to transport the lantern or hang it from a suitable hook or branch for overhead lighting.

Maintenance

  • Cleaning: Wipe the lantern with a damp cloth to remove dirt and debris. Do not use abrasive cleaners or solvents. Ensure the lantern is dry before storage.
  • Battery Storage: If the lantern will not be used for an extended period, remove the D-cell batteries to prevent leakage and corrosion. If using a CPX 6 cartridge, ensure it is charged and stored in a cool, dry place.
  • LEDs: The integrated LEDs are designed for a lifetime of use and do not require replacement.
  • Water Resistance: The lantern is IPX4 water-resistant, meaning it is protected against splashing water from any direction. Do not submerge the lantern in water.

Troubleshooting

ProblemPossible CauseSolution
Lantern does not turn on.Batteries are dead or incorrectly installed. CPX 6 cartridge is not charged or incorrectly installed.Check battery polarity. Replace D-cell batteries. Ensure CPX 6 cartridge is fully charged and properly inserted.
Light is dim.Low battery power.Replace D-cell batteries or recharge CPX 6 cartridge.
Light flickers.Loose battery connection or low battery power.Ensure batteries are securely seated. Replace D-cell batteries or recharge CPX 6 cartridge.

Specifications

  • Model Number: 2000020936
  • Light Source Type: LED
  • Maximum Light Output: 700 Lumens (High), 140 Lumens (Low)
  • Power Source: 4 x D-cell batteries (not included) or Coleman CPX 6 rechargeable cartridge (sold separately)
  • Runtime: Up to 8 hours (High), Up to 60 hours (Low)
  • Beam Distance: 12 meters (High), 6 meters (Low)
  • Water Resistance: IPX4 (Water Resistant)
  • Impact Resistance: Yes
  • Item Weight: 2.6 Pounds
